Any way to adjust my Trijicon night sights without their fancy 100 dollar tool?  I don't want to use a punch and hammer as I'm sure they're pretty delicate.  All my pistols need their rear sights moved to the left a few mm's.

hammer & punch will work.
don't worry, fixed night sight are sturdy as hell. I've used hammer & punch several times to adjust my Meprolight Night Sights without any problem

+1 hammer and punch.

I really don't see any other way besides actually using the sight tool.
I had a dealer install night sights on 2 of my Sigs in the ole' hammer-n-punch fashion, and although it looked and sounded like OMG, it actually came out alright.  Those little sights are stronger than they appear.  

Since it sounds like you've got a few Glocks, I'd highly recommend you get the sight tool anyways, since you're probably gonna end up replacing them when they wear out.

Be sure to hit them low, or you will fracture the vials.  Don't use a wood dowel.

(I destroyed two sets.....)

Get the tool, or borrow one if you can.
